Abstract

The government's efforts in developing the economy of low-income communities in the city of Surabaya require high participation support. The low community participation in the incubation facilitation program for independent businesses is a problem that needs a solution. The purpose of this study was to analyze the factors that influence citizen participation in the business incubation facilitation program in the city of Surabaya. The research method used is descriptive quantitative and case study methods. Data collection techniques using a questionnaire. The analysis technique uses inferential analysis and cross tabs. The results of this study indicate that the results of data processing indicate that individual psychological conditions and stakeholder involvement have a positive effect on citizen participation in the business incubation program in the city of Surabaya with a significance of 0.000, where the value is 0.000 < 0.05. Practical implications, as input to the government as material for evaluating policies on economic empowerment programs to improve the economy of low-income communities in the city of Surabaya. Theoretical implications, as a reference for further theoretical studies of researchers regarding the ladder of participation in the scope of the program
